Amber Ruffin: A Comedian Who’s Breaking Barriers

Amber Ruffin is a comedian, writer, and actress who has been making a name for herself in the entertainment industry. She is best known for her late-night talk show, The Amber Ruffin Show, which premiered on Peacock in 2020.

Amber Ruffin

The show has been praised for its sharp wit and humour, and Ruffin has been nominated for several awards, including a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Writing for a Variety Series.

In addition to her work on The Amber Ruffin Show, Ruffin is also a writer for Late Night with Seth Meyers. She is the first Black woman to write for a late-night network talk show in the United States.

Ruffin has also appeared on several other television shows, including Broad City, The Break with Michelle Wolf, and A Black Lady Sketch Show.

Early Life and Career

Amber Ruffin was born in 1979, in Omaha, Nebraska. She studied theatre at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ln and then moved to Chicago to pursue a career in comedy.

Amber Ruffin began performing at improv and sketch comedy clubs in the city, and she quickly gained a reputation for her sharp wit and observational humour.

In 2014, Ruffin moved to New York City to join the writing staff of Late Night with Seth Meyers. She was the first Black woman in the United States to write for a late-night network talk show.

Ruffin has written for several popular segments on the show, including “Jokes Seth Can’t Tell” and “Amber’s Ruffin’ Rant.

The Amber Ruffin Show

In 2020, Ruffin launched her own late-night talk show, The Amber Ruffin Show. The show is a mix of comedy sketches, interviews, and musical performances. It has been praised for its unique and refreshing take on the late-night talk show format.

Amber Ruffin Show

The Amber Ruffin Show has been nominated for several awards, including a Primetime Emmy Award for Outstanding Writing for a Variety Series. Ruffin herself has been nominated for a Writers Guild of America Award for Best Comedy/Variety Writing.
